Ingredients
for
4
- Ingredients
- ⅔ cup rolled oats
- 1 ⅓ cups heavy cream
- 4 Tbsps honey
- 4 Tbsps Whiskey
- 3 cups fresh Raspberries
- 4 serving dishes (goblets or wine glasses work well)

A traditional Scottish dessert.
Preparation steps
1.
Put the rolled oats in a dry pan and toast over medium heat, stirring frequently, until golden brown. Remove from heat and set aside.
2.
Place the cream in a bowl and whip until relatively thick, but still soft. Fold in the honey and whiskey.
3.
Put three or four berries in the bottom of each glass and add a little of the toasted oats. Add the rest of the berries to the cream mixture and fold in carefully.
4.
Spoon the cream mixture into the serving glasses and sprinkle the remaining oats over the top.
5.
Serve well chilled.
